PHP框架是否适合所有类型的移动应用开发?
PHP框架是开发Web和移动应用的强大工具,然而,是否适合所有类型的移动应用开发,这取决于应用的需求、复杂度以及开发时间等因素。在选择PHP框架之前,开发者需要全面了解其优缺点。
PHP框架的优点
快速开发:
PHP框架为开发者提供了丰富的组件和工具,能够显著加快开发进程,节省大量时间。可伸缩性:
PHP框架支持扩展,随着用户量和流量增加,应用可以平稳地应对高负载。强大的社区支持:
PHP拥有庞大的开发者社区,丰富的文档和教程能够帮助开发者解决遇到的各种问题。与现有PHP代码兼容:
PHP框架与现有PHP代码兼容,便于集成和迁移。
PHP框架的局限性
性能问题:
相比原生应用,使用PHP框架开发的应用在性能上可能较差,尤其在处理高强度任务时。用户体验:
通过PHP框架开发的应用可能无法提供与原生应用相同的流畅体验。平台依赖性:
使用PHP框架开发的应用通常会受到特定平台(如iOS或Android)的限制。功能限制:
PHP框架的功能可能无法完全满足某些复杂移动应用的需求。
实际案例
以下是一些使用PHP框架开发的实际移动应用案例:
WordPress:
使用CodeIgniter框架开发的移动内容管理系统。交友应用:
使用Laravel框架开发的社交和约会平台。电子商务应用:
使用Symfony框架开发的在线购物平台。
结论
PHP框架为开发者提供了快速且可扩展的移动应用开发解决方案。然而,在选择PHP框架时,必须充分考虑其优缺点。对于对性能和用户体验要求不高的简单至中型应用,PHP框架是一个理想的选择;但对于复杂、高性能要求的应用,可能需要考虑原生开发或其他更适合的框架。